Luxury Sales Representative

Location: Frankfurt am Main

German and English: fluently spoken and written

With an industry-leading portfolio that includes Johnnie Walker Blue Label, Talisker, Singleton, Tanqueray TEN gin, Zacapa Rum, Cîroc vodka, Don Julio Tequila, Diageo is the #1 Luxury spirits player in Northern Europe. As premiumisation keeps driving the spirits category growth, we have a bold ambition to double our Luxury business in the next 5 years.

Accountabilities

  • Selling high-end products which are expensive and exclusive to a niche market.

  • Accountable for the commercial outcome for around 60-80 premium customers like Restaurants, Bars, Whisky Specialist Stores, Wholesale-, and Retail- Partners.

  • Lead Diageo distribution, activation, promotion, and innovation agenda, particularly for the Luxury portfolio in the leading outlet universe.

  • Ensure our brands are available and have the perfect visibility in back bars, menus and on shelf.

  • Negotiate and create contracts with our gastronomy partners to ensure brilliant execution.

  • Set high-quality standards to represent our brands to consumers and ensure that our customers are adopting the highest standards.

  • Develop profitable social event programs while partnering with our customers making sure these are reflected in commercial agreements.

  • You engage with high-profile customers within a niche market to ensure we create brand awareness.

  • You ensure that your work and all initiatives are tracked in our CRM tool.
